Gum Disease Linked to Esophageal Cancer Risk: Study

The health of our mouths may be more closely tied to our overall well-being than many realize. New research, originating from South Korea and reported on March 19, 2026, suggests a significant link between periodontal disease – commonly known as gum disease – and an increased risk of esophageal cancer. This connection highlights the importance of oral hygiene not just for a healthy smile, but as a potential preventative measure against a serious and often deadly cancer.

Esophageal cancer, a malignancy affecting the esophagus – the tube connecting the throat to the stomach – currently ranks as the seventh leading cause of cancer death globally, despite being the 11th most commonly diagnosed cancer. While smoking and alcohol consumption have long been recognized as primary risk factors, emerging evidence points to the role of oral bacteria as a potential, and often overlooked, contributor to the disease. How Gum Disease May Increase Esophageal Cancer Risk

According to Professor Park Jae-yong, a gastroenterologist at the Central University Hospital in South Korea, the mouth serves as the initial gateway for food and, for bacteria. When oral health deteriorates, these bacteria are repeatedly introduced into the esophagus with each swallow. This constant exposure can lead to chronic inflammation of the esophageal lining, potentially triggering cellular changes that increase the likelihood of cancer development. As reported by SETN, this inflammatory process is a key mechanism linking gum disease to esophageal cancer.

The research, which tracked nearly 19,000 individuals newly diagnosed with esophageal cancer over a 10-year period, utilized data from the Korean National Health Insurance Public Corporation’s health check-up records. After accounting for factors like age, gender, and lifestyle choices such as smoking and alcohol consumption, researchers found a statistically significant correlation between tooth loss, periodontal disease, and an increased incidence of esophageal cancer. This suggests that the connection isn’t simply due to shared risk factors, but a direct biological link.

The Role of Oral Bacteria and Oxidative Stress

Professor Park further explained that the bacteria present in an unhealthy mouth can induce oxidative stress, a process that damages DNA and contributes to cancer development. Certain oral bacteria are similarly capable of producing nitrosamines, potent carcinogenic compounds. The study underscores the importance of proactive oral care. Beyond simply maintaining a bright smile, healthy gums play a vital role in overall systemic health. Regular brushing, flossing, and professional dental check-ups are essential for minimizing the bacterial load in the mouth and reducing the risk of inflammation and potential DNA damage.

Beyond Esophageal Cancer: The Broader Impact of Oral Health

While this research specifically focuses on the link between periodontal disease and esophageal cancer, it reinforces a growing body of evidence connecting oral health to a range of systemic diseases. Qq健康 reports that poor oral health has also been linked to increased risks of cardiovascular disease. The inflammatory response triggered by oral bacteria can contribute to the development of atherosclerosis, increasing the risk of heart attack and stroke.

The findings from the Korean study are prompting a re-evaluation of how we approach cancer prevention. Professor Park suggests that assessing oral health could become an important tool for identifying individuals at higher risk of developing esophageal cancer, allowing for earlier detection and intervention. This proactive approach could significantly improve outcomes for those affected by this aggressive disease.
